1) Answer is: A triple bond, because they overlap orbitals to share three pairs of electrons.
Nitrogen (N) is in group 15 of Periodic table of elements and his atomic number is seven, which means that nitrogen has seven electrons and electron configuration: ₇N 1s²2s²2p³.
Nitrogen is inert (low reactivity) nonmetal and has five valence electrons. Nitrogen has oxidation numbers from -3 to +5.
Nitrogen molecule (N₂) has strong nonpolar triple covalent bond (:N:::N:), that is why it is very stable and have low reactivity.
In molecule of nitrogen (N₂), bond order is 3 , because there are three pair of electrons (6 electrons) between nitrogen atoms.

When determining the best Lewis structure for a molecule, the structure is chosen such that the formal charge (FC) on each of the atoms is as close to zero as possible.
Formal charge (FC) estimates the distribution of electric charge in a molecule.
The formal charge of any atom in a molecule can be calculated with the equation: FC=V-N-B/2.
V is the number of valence electrons of the neutral atom in ground state.
N is the number of non-bonding valence electrons on atom in the molecule.
B is the total number of electrons shared in bonds with other atoms in the molecule.
